Wir kamen am 30. September 2023 um 14 Uhr im Cape Weligama Hotel an. Dieses Hotel liegt auf einer Klippe und ist eines der drei Hotels der Roland & Chateau Group in Sri Lanka. Von November bis April kann man vom Hotel aus manchmal Wale beobachten. Die Lage ist gut, ein bisschen ähnlich wie das Bulgari Hotel auf Bali, aber nicht so groß wie das Bulgari und der Service ist durchschnittlich. Das Abendessen kann grundsätzlich nur im Hotel eingenommen werden, was sich nicht billig anfühlt, und das Frühstück ist sehr reichhaltig. Vom Hotel aus kann man Eidechsen und Pfauen sehen. Vor kurzem ist ein neuer Naturforscher angekommen, der mit Kindern Blätter sammeln und verschiedene Tiere beobachten kann, was sehr interessant ist. Allerdings habe ich nur einmal in diesem Hotel übernachtet, um es zu erleben, und ich werde nicht noch einmal dort übernachten.

Ich habe zwei Nächte am Cape Weligama verbracht und leider hat mir mein Aufenthalt dort nicht gefallen. Ich muss sagen, dass das Personal nett und sehr höflich und hilfsbereit ist, aber das ist das einzig wirklich Positive, was ich sagen kann. Das Zimmer, das ich gebucht hatte, hatte einen feuchten und moschusartigen Geruch und fühlte sich unglaublich veraltet an. Es lag direkt neben der Hauptstraße und es dröhnte laute Musik, also bat ich um ein anderes Zimmer, was sie mir taten. Sie verlegten mich in ein schönes Zimmer mit Pool und obwohl es sehr schön war, war wieder ein seltsamer Geruch darin. Obwohl das Resort hübsch ist, scheint es überhaupt kein Ambiente oder Atmosphäre zu geben. Sie fragten bei der Ankunft nach meiner Nummer, damit sie per WhatsApp kommunizieren können. Sie haben meine Nummer falsch verstanden und als dies korrigiert wurde, haben sie mir immer noch keine WhatsApp geschickt. Eines Nachts wartete ich auf einen Buggy, der nicht auftauchte und ich wartete 15 Minuten. Das WLAN im Resort ist außerhalb Ihres Zimmers nicht so toll. Es funktioniert nicht am Hauptpool. Das Fitnessstudio ist gut, aber auch dort riecht es seltsam. Der Service bei allen Mahlzeiten war unglaublich langsam, man muss mit einer Wartezeit von mindestens 25-40 Minuten rechnen und das Essen ist seinen Preis einfach nicht wert. Es ist sehr teuer und die Qualität ist nicht das wert, was man bekommt. Wie gesagt, das Personal ist nett, aber wenn ich wieder nach Sri Lanka komme, werde ich definitiv nicht wieder hier übernachten. Als ich abreiste, haben sie mir außerdem 265 $ für ein Taxi zum Flughafen berechnet und bei Uber bekommt man buchstäblich eins für unter 80 $.

This was our first visit to Sri Lanka, which we were looking forward to as part of our winter tour including Maldives, Sri Lanka, Thailand and a return to the cold UK through Oman and Quatar. Our 25 yrs son spoke highly of his experience during his backpacker/surfer visits to Sri Lanka, but we were looking for a higher level of comfort. Cape Weligama is a member of the Relais and Chateaux hotel association. We have a friend amongst the management team at R&C whose advice I sought prior to our decision to book. I personally don’t enjoy Indian spices although my wife loves curry, hence the combination of western and local cooking at the resort was important. The resort scored perfectly well in that respect, overall, the food offering is very good. We had booked a King bedded Master Suite and were allocated one in the eastern beach side of the property at ground floor level overlooking the “family” swimming pool in the “Arthur C Clarke” building of 4 suites. The villa blocks are named after reputed writers, personalities, or navigators, coincidentally my wife’s maiden name is “Clarke”. We were a little disappointed with the view from our ground floor suite, the upper-level suites have more light, especially on the west side of the resort (closer to the adults-only halfmoon shape pool). During the first 24 hours there seemed an absence of senior management presence at the resort, but this significantly changed on our second day when having expressed our disappointment, the assistant Executive Director Mr da Silva met with us and expressed his objective was to ensure our full satisfaction. Since then we received an outstanding level of personal attention to our needs thought our stay. Two days prior to departure, we received a complimentary upgrade to one of the higher elevation villas – this was very appreciated and offered spectacular sunset and ocean views with an abundance of wildlife proximity. Should we return, this would be the sector of the property that we would prefer. The rooms are well constructed with good quality furnishings. Not quite the latest technology seen in more modern luxury hotels, but the internet connectivity was excellent, and everything works. The rooms resemble the earlier Aman properties we stayed in such as Amanpulo in Philippines. There is direct access to a small beach where the hotel has a rustic bar with limited drinks. We sensed that this area could be improved with more extensive cocktails and smartened up. As a guest you are assigned a “curator” or butler who’s role is as an individual concierge and point of contact with the hotel. Our curator “the Brilliant Brenden” was very attentive, and instantly responsive on WhatsApp, not only helping whist in the resort, but also being on hand and contactable during our off-property excursions.
